Field notes
The guide sorts household observations into evidence categories rather than asking readers to identify an insect by sight. Its self-check is framed around both the object found and its location, with examples including mud tubes, hollow skirting boards, winged insects, and fine powder. The homepage also separates termite treatment strategies from barriers, noting that a barrier exposes termite routes for inspection rather than killing the colony. The extract does not show the check's interface or verify its diagnostic output.
